home *** CD-ROM | disk | FTP | other *** search
/ Tricks of the Mac Game Programming Gurus / TricksOfTheMacGameProgrammingGurus.iso / More Source / C⁄C++ / Xconq 7.0d37 / source / test / transport.g < prev    next >
Encoding:
Text File  |  1993-08-24  |  990 b   |  71 lines  |  [TEXT/R*ch]

  1. ;; This is a test of transport usage.
  2.  
  3. (include "standard")
  4.  
  5. (set see-all true)
  6.  
  7. (area 30 30)
  8.  
  9. (area (terrain (by-name ".+" sea plains)
  10.   "10+10.10+"
  11.   "10+10.10+"
  12.   "10+10.10+"
  13.   "10+10.10+"
  14.   "10+10.10+"
  15.   "10+10.10+"
  16.   "10+10.10+"
  17.   "10+10.10+"
  18.   "10+10.10+"
  19.   "10+10.10+"
  20.   "10+10.10+"
  21.   "10+10.10+"
  22.   "10+10.10+"
  23.   "10+10.10+"
  24.   "10+10.10+"
  25.   "10+10.10+"
  26.   "10+10.10+"
  27.   "10+10.10+"
  28.   "10+10.10+"
  29.   "10+10.10+"
  30.   "10+10.10+"
  31.   "10+10.10+"
  32.   "10+10.10+"
  33.   "10+10.10+"
  34.   "10+10.10+"
  35.   "10+10.10+"
  36.   "10+10.10+"
  37.   "10+10.10+"
  38.   "10+10.10+"
  39.   "10+10.10+"
  40. ))
  41.  
  42. ;; Limit to two players only.
  43.  
  44. (set sides-min 2)
  45. (set sides-max 2)
  46.  
  47. ;; Two sides, no special properties needed (?).
  48.  
  49. (side 1)
  50.  
  51. (side 2)
  52.  
  53. ;;; (no player for one side?)
  54.  
  55. (infantry 6 15 1)
  56. (troop-transport 11 19 1)
  57.  
  58. ;; Two bases, one for each side.
  59.  
  60. (base 5 15 1)
  61.  
  62. (base 25 15 2)
  63.  
  64. (set synthesis-methods ())
  65.  
  66. ;;; This motivates the AI to go chasing after the destination.
  67.  
  68. (scorekeeper (do last-side-wins))
  69.  
  70. (add base point-value 1)
  71.